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
287629905 1103669323 3433455963
637 05654877
637 05654877
31 169380 12577848367
All about undefined
Interested in learning more?
637 05654877
31 169380 12577848367
See more
26700614755 5653733311
8225 4198 085542 747 7895
See more
75677741 678590
07329773163 359952 01168527
See more